Mounting a 175EFI on a 200EFI mid with 200 tuner? Is it safe? Will I gain anything?
So long story short, I have a 92 175efi, and I would like to swap it over to a 98 200efi mid and lower (it had an FF block original on this mid). I picked this up fairly cheap with the intentions of converting my Mariner into a Merc. My main concern is will I hurt the 175 powerhead if I just swap it over to the 200 mid and lower? I’m not too familiar with the porting and cooling side of the motors, or if the 200 exhaust tuner is gonna hurt me or not as well.

Merc & mariner are the same, execpt color and decals. i dont think youll gain anything. most likely same tuner.

175 efi's usually have the long tuner that goes all the way to the bottom of the liner. It will breathe better with the 200 tuner!
